Norwich City yesterday offered one-year professional contracts to academy duo George Francomb and Josh Dawkin.
The second-year scholars have been rewarded after forcing their way into Paul Lambert's first team squad this season.
Right-back Francomb has made three first team appearances in total - the 18-year-old's debut coming in the Johnstone's Paint Trophy win at Gillingham in October. Wide player Dawkin also made his debut in the cup win over the Gills and has featured in the first team twice more.
Fellow academy products Tyree Clarke and Johnbull Osemwegie have not been offered pro deals and are free to leave in the close season.
